When AI designs a drug, who gets the credit?

Biotechnology companies such as Insilico Medicine are leveraging generative AI platforms to design novel therapeutic molecules, including candidate treatments for pulmonary fibrosis. As machine learning systems take on primary roles in proposing chemical structures, ambiguity arises over legal inventorship, scientific attribution, and intellectual property eligibility. Global patent authorities and pharmaceutical firms must address how algorithmic drug designs align with traditional legal requirements that mandate human inventorship.

Why It Matters

Patent enforceability is essential to securing returns on pharmaceutical research and development investments. If AI-generated molecules face challenges regarding patent eligibility or inventorship criteria, life sciences organizations face substantial regulatory and financial uncertainty, potentially altering licensing strategies, R&D workflows, and venture capital allocation across computational biology.
